如何识别与选择最佳匹配在数字化时代,软件已成为我们日常生活和工作中不可或缺的一部分,而支撑这些软件高效运行的,往往是那些强大而复杂的数据库系统,无论是...
2025-11-22 236 数据库类型
在软件开发过程中,我们经常需要将Java应用程序中的数据与数据库进行交互,了解不同数据库类型与Java数据类型的对应关系是实现这一目标的关键,本文将深入探讨这一主题,帮助您更好地理解和应用这些知识。
整数类型:
byte对应MySQL中的TINYINT。short对应MySQL中的SMALLINT。int对应MySQL中的INT。long对应MySQL中的BIGINT。浮点数类型:
float对应MySQL中的FLOAT。double对应MySQL中的DOUBLE。精度要求较高的数值类型:
BigDecimal对应MySQL中的DECIMAL。字符串类型:
String对应MySQL中的CHAR或VARCHAR等。日期类型:
java.sql.Date对应MySQL中的日期类型(具体取决于MySQL的版本和配置)。布尔类型:
TINYINT,其中0表示false,1表示true。Boolean、boolean等。二进制大对象:

java.sql.Blob对应MySQL中的BLOB。java.sql.Clob对应MySQL中的TEXT或LONGTEXT。其他特殊类型:
java.sql.Timestamp对应MySQL中的TIMESTAMP。java.sql.Time对应MySQL中的TIME。java.sql.Date对应MySQL中的日期类型。除了基础数据类型外,Java还提供了丰富的集合类型,如List、Set、Map等,这些集合类型在与数据库交互时,通常需要转换为特定的数据库表结构和查询语句,可以使用JDBC的预处理语句(PreparedStatement)来执行SQL查询和更新操作,并将Java集合作为参数传递给这些语句。

理解并掌握不同数据库类型与Java数据类型的对应关系对于开发高效的Java应用程序至关重要。
标签: 数据库类型
相关文章
如何识别与选择最佳匹配在数字化时代,软件已成为我们日常生活和工作中不可或缺的一部分,而支撑这些软件高效运行的,往往是那些强大而复杂的数据库系统,无论是...
2025-11-22 236 数据库类型
数据库应用软件的多样化类型解析在当今信息化社会,数据库作为数据存储和管理的核心工具,扮演着至关重要的角色,无论是企业级的数据管理还是个人的信息整理,数...
2025-11-22 233 数据库类型
友加财务软件数据库类型详解在当今数字化时代,财务管理软件已经成为企业和个人不可或缺的工具,友加财务软件作为市场上的一款热门选择,其数据库类型的选择对于...
2025-11-22 235 数据库类型
从关系型到NoSQL,了解不同类型的数据库软件在当今数字化时代,数据已成为企业和个人不可或缺的一部分,随着数据量的激增和复杂性的增加,选择合适的数据库...
2025-11-22 235 数据库类型
《数据库软件大揭秘:类型、功能与应用场景全解析》在当今数字化时代,数据已成为企业和个人决策的核心,而数据库软件,作为管理和存储这些数据的基石,其重要性...
2025-11-22 235 数据库类型
探索数据库应用软件的多种类型在当今信息化时代,数据已成为企业和个人不可或缺的资产,为了有效地管理和利用这些数据,各种类型的数据库应用软件应运而生,它们...
2025-11-22 233 数据库类型
发表评论